Where is Omaha?

Omaha, NE, is the largest city in Nebraska, located in the eastern part of the state along the Missouri River, about 50 miles north of Lincoln and 185 miles southwest of Des Moines, Iowa. It is a major economic and cultural hub of the Midwest, home to Fortune 500 companies like Berkshire Hathaway and Union Pacific, as well as a vibrant arts and culinary scene. Omaha is also known for hosting the annual College World Series, the world-renowned Henry Doorly Zoo, and its historic Old Market district.

Where is Elkhorn?

Elkhorn, NE, is a suburban area in western Omaha, located in Douglas County, about 15 miles west of downtown Omaha. Originally an independent city, it was annexed by Omaha in 2007 but retains its distinct community identity. Elkhorn is known for its top-rated schools, affluent neighborhoods, and rapid residential and commercial growth.

Where is Valparaiso?

Valparaiso, NE, is a small village in Saunders County, located in southeastern Nebraska, about 20 miles northwest of Lincoln. It is a rural community with a small-town atmosphere, known for its agricultural roots and close-knit population. Valparaiso provides residents with a quiet lifestyle while still being within commuting distance of larger cities like Lincoln and Omaha.

Where is Bennington?

Bennington, NE, is a small town in Douglas County, located about 10 miles northwest of downtown Omaha. It has grown into a suburban community while maintaining its small-town charm, with highly rated schools and a strong sense of local pride. Bennington is known for its family-friendly atmosphere, expanding residential developments, and proximity to Omaha’s amenities.

Where is Blair?

Blair, NE, is a small city in Washington County, located in eastern Nebraska along the Missouri River, about 25 miles north of Omaha. It serves as a regional hub for agriculture, industry, and commerce while maintaining a small-town feel. Blair is home to Dana College’s former campus, Cargill operations, and scenic outdoor areas like Black Elk-Neihardt Park.
